Your IT Roadmap for 2024

Business environments have certainly changed over the last 2 years! It’s hard to know what steps to take to maximize communication with remote workers and to keep everyone safe and secure.  To help give you some insight into 2022 IT decisions, we have pulled together the most meaningful statistics and trends from the Ziff-Davis “2024 State of IT” report to keep you informed and help you can plan for the coming year.  


More companies are optimistic about this year. In 2020, only 35% of businesses were optimistic about their ability to be profitable in 2021. For 2024, 65% of businesses have a positive outlook. That means that businesses are willing to grow and expand, both in workforce and in capital investment.  This is almost back at the pre-covid confidence level of 70%.

Companies will be spending more on IT in 2024.  Many IT projects were neglected in 2021, and more confidence in the business market in 2022 will start those projects going and will lead to new ones.New services, like remote meeting software, email security, and managed security products are the big priority for 2024. The biggest expected investment? 24/7 Managed IT on all workstations and servers. 

More employees are permanently working from home.  Hybrid work is now expected and accepted, so it has become a part of daily work life. More people working from home means more vulnerable endpoints, not behind the protected company firewall. Recognizing this, companies are planning to spend more in 2024 to secure their workstations and company data. Key Products here are AI Spam filters, Backup for Cloud products like Office 365, and VPN / firewall usage.

Companies are concerned about supply shortages.  Supply chain issues will continue and will prompt businesses to buy hardware and software as soon as possible to avoid delays on critical projects.

#1 Priority: Invest in Security Services
The last year we saw a nearly 400% increase in ransomware attacks. With 86% of companies having been a victim of ransomware, experts agree that ransomware is the biggest threat to every company in the world. Add extra levels of antivirus and spam filtering. Have your business security tested with an Intrusion Test. Invest in the newest firewall technology.

In addition, users who connect to company resources from insecure locations add dangerous vulnerabilities to your threat landscape. Software and services on each computer will protect these endpoints from becoming gateways for hackers and viruses to reach your data.
 

Buy Equipment and Supplies as Early as Possible to avoid Supply Shortage Issues
With shipments taking twice as long to arrive, on average, order your inventory and technology items far before you anticipate needing them. For technology, this particularly applies to laptops, server, graphics cards and mobile devices like cell phones and tablets.



Our Prescription for Every Small Business IT Plan:

Based on compliance requirements and this year’s IT trends, my goal is to help EVERY business have each of these services in place. If you cover these bases, you will be in great shape to handle whatever 2024 throws at your computer and network infrastructure.

A REAL Hardware Firewall – If you are still using what your ISP put in as your router, you are not safe. A real firewall will actively stop attacks and alert you of threats as they come in.

A Trustworthy Antivirus Product / Software Firewall – For 15 years, we have trusted only one antivirus product. We can provide best in existence antivirus and software firewall protection. We can centrally manage all of your computers in one subscription.

Advanced AI Threat Protection for email – Since 99% of ransomware infections and phishing attempts come in through email attachments, an advanced AI-powered filtering system is your best defense against “bad actors.”  This cloud-based system goes between the internet and your users to stop threats before they get into your inbox.

Two-Factor Authentication for all VPN Connections and Server Access –  The new standard for secure connections requires two-factor authentication. We can add this to your current systems for only a few dollars per month. Most compliance standards no require this starting in 2024.

Monitor those Devices, 24/7 – We can be alerted 24 hours a day of hardware or system issues, or if a situation arises that could compromise your data security. 45% of companies have 24 hour maintenance and monitoring on their servers and workstations, and that number will increase this year.

A “Use-Anywhere” VPN Connection – Public VPN services allow users to connect securely to the internet from anywhere – vacation homes, hotels, coffee shops – and work with anonymity and security. Deploying a public VPN for remote or traveling employees dramatically increases your data security.

Intrusion-Test your Environment –  Intrusion Testing reveals security vulnerabilities and allows for the mitigation of them. The report it provides can be kept on file as proof of “reasonable precautions” should you be breached. 

If you are in the CLOUD, you still need to BACK IT UP  Office 365, Google Workspace and Dropbox are great, but if your data disappears from them, they do not guarantee the data can be restored. Use products like DropSuite and Backupify to back up your cloud data so you can rest easy.
